IQFeed 3rd Party Software Support » IWM - delayed data symbol ? Jul 25, 2007 09:19 AM (Total replies: 1)

I have authorized access to AMEX and have no problem with other AMEX symbols such as EWT, SPY, etc. But with IWM, I can not get real time data stream on QuoteTracker or Qcollector for DTN. There is a flag in Qcollector indicating IWM has 20-min data delay.

Interesting, if I use manual update or refill on IWM (for both QT and Qcol ), I can get up to date data. Why is IWM being singled out not to have real time data stream?

IQFeed 3rd Party Software Support » Qcollector - No seconds time stamp !! Apr 12, 2007 04:33 PM (Total replies: 4)

I am very unpleasantly surprised, after paying $50 extra per month, to find out that Qcollector realtime and historical tick data do not come with the seconds time stamp. The interesting finding is that QuoteTracker does have the seconds time stamp for both real time and historical tick data. After contacting tech supports for both IQFeed and Qcollector, the answer is IQFeed server does not send out this data, and this feature will be implemented either in a month or later this year. BTW, the tech supports replied to my inquiries very promptly.

I did not do a trial as I expected the seconds time stamp to be a fundamental feature for real time data streams. I did not have this problem with eSignal before switching to IQFeed.

Of course, I am pushing for this to be implemented ASAP. Anyone else hoping for the feature please also post. Thank you.
